What they do

An Animal Care Worker or Manager manages animal care and grooming for a retail store that sells pets or for a pet grooming business. May also provide animal care and grooming at a kennel. Works with animals in shelters or rescue organizations. Works primarily with dogs and cats. Assists veterinarians with vaccinations or other procedures; screens people who want to adopt an animal from a shelter and provides information about caring for animals.

Job Responsibilities & Duties:
Be confident and comfortable with dogs Responsible for proper husbandry care of all boarded animals, including feeding, watering, bathing, record keeping, and the overall cleanliness of kennels, and cages. Complete daily cleaning routines in a timely manner, maintaining assigned areas in a clean, organized, and professional manner. Clean and disinfect kennels and dispose of animal waste. Learn and follow infection control procedures for potential or known illnesses. Monitor the health of animals; follow established procedures if symptoms of illness arise. Attentiveness and detail orientated is required! You must be able to immediately respond to any conflicts and notice any signs that the dogs in your care are sick or in distress. Patience is a must! We require people who can manage dog behavior using positive reinforcement techniques. Ability to work cohesively with a team in both a respectful and professional manner.
